Output 099dd333ce40f150ddfaa65a160ac4f4709bb5a33efbe805b3bf3f988eebdcc4:1

value
5275155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95493af511e44a50597a1589db0699d181527df1 OP_EQUAL
address
3FJNLFs2jPEN8wWAUFytr9ske3P4mxjuzj
transaction
099dd333ce40f150ddfaa65a160ac4f4709bb5a33efbe805b3bf3f988eebdcc4
spent
true